The role of translation in Latin American integration overcoming the cultural divide to achive prosperity
Antonello de Blair, Virginia
The role of translation in Latin American integration overcoming the cultural divide to achive prosperity CD-ROM - 2a. ed. - Buenos Aires Colegio de Traductores Públicos de la Ciudad de Buenos AiresCTPCBA 2012 - p.24-35863 p. - Actas. IV Congreso Latinoamericano de Traducción e Interpretación .
"The ideas discussed in this paper explore the important role as agents of social change that translators are called upon to play in this new century. 1-Translation as an agent of cultural development, since effective translation bridges the gap between cultures, not merely words. 2- Translation as a promoter of economic growth, given the boom in international trade and the dramatic rise in the demand for translation. 3- The role of higher education institutions as harbingers of change and generators of integration through innovative translation programmes. These issues will be analysed in the context of Mercosur countries, with a special emphasis on Brazil and Argentina".
